Output 73574401e08d54d19d8de1e7f6b20c39c4415f6ee43e5a9e2fd8c3e5dedb6ebd:0

value
1428572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afb02ce31c92cfd43f60b8e576390f45cad94c2 OP_EQUAL
address
3LCH7qiG2vNTMxHVD9b3ayM6K55b1ew1Fb
transaction
73574401e08d54d19d8de1e7f6b20c39c4415f6ee43e5a9e2fd8c3e5dedb6ebd
confirmations
485609
spent
true